Web Registration Information

On-line class registration is available for the ease of students. On-line registration can only be done after the official registration start time - which is April 7 at 10:00 p.m.

Please read the following VERY IMPORTANT notices before Web registering!

  • Dropping below 12 credit hours can affect your health insurance, financial aid, and athletic eligibility.
  • Before dropping courses, we highly recommend you consult with your advisor.
  • By registering for courses at Geneva College, you agree to pay all charges incurred in accordance with College policy, including interest charges.

Web Registration is optional.

Prerequisites for Web Registration:
You must be a current returning full-time undergraduate student to be considered enrolled in the system. If you receive a registration form with a "registration start date" you are enrolled.

You must have No HOLDS on your record, including: advisor, other charges, accounts receivable.

IMPORTANT : Prior to the registration period every student will have an "Advisor Hold". This hold will be removed by the advisor after the student has met with the advisor. You must make an appointment with your advisor. Until he/she removes your advisor hold, you cannot web register.

You must know how to log into the system.
Click on the "Web Registration" link on the right side of this page.
You'll be prompted for a username and password.
Your username is your Student ID Number (found on your student ID card). Use the 9 digits before the dash.
New Students: For the password, enter the last 4 digits of your social security number. The system will then require you to change that password to an 8-10 character password.

Returning Students: Use the password you have already created.
Note: passwords are case sensitive - be sure your caps lock key is not on.

After the 5th unsuccessful attempt your account will be disabled. You must email lsidwell@geneva.edu  or blichius@geneva.edu to get it enabled.

Forgotten passwords - If you forget your password, you must come to SE 125 and present your student ID card during normal business hours. A staff member will reset your password.

Web Registration Hours
Web Registration is allowed 24 hours daily, except between 4:00 a.m. - 6:00 a.m. Late night will be a good time to register - there should be less competition at that time.

Where to get help
The online help for this program is very "helpful". In the top right corner of each page is a large "?". Click on it to get context sensitive help.

To Report Problems:
Normal business hours - between 8 a.m. and 4:30 p.m. , Monday-Friday call (724) 847-6734 or (724) 847-6771

Cautions:

  • For courses that require a lecture and discussion or lab component, make sure you've registered for both components.
  • Make sure with your advisor that you have proper prerequisites for courses
  • Do not drop courses without talking to your advisor (dropping below 12 credits can affect financial aid, health insurance and athletic eligibility).

General Information
You cannot register for some courses on the Web. These include independent studies, internships, student teaching, courses allowed by permission only. We suggest you register for as much as possible on the Web, then visit the registrar's office for the rest.

There is a limit to the number of people signed onto the web module at any given time. If you receive a "system busy" message, wait 10 minutes and try again.

Recommended method of using program

Click on the "Web Registration" button on the right side of this page.

1) Login:
Enter your student ID number and password
(if this is your first login you'll be required to change the password)

2) Check the initial screen for any holds:
If you are clear to register, there will be a green dot and "Registration Open" in the upper right hand corner of your screen.

A yellow "Inquiry Only" dot means you are not clear to register. Read the screen for the reason.

3) Register:
There are several ways of "course searching"
Option 1: Fastest method
On your "registration form" list the courses you will take. Write the "course request number" on your registration form beside each course.
Note: The "course request number" is listed on the schedule booklet in the leftmost column for each course.

Click on "Course Search" option
Enter the "course request number" and click "Go"
When the section detail appears click on "Add"

Click on "View my schedule" to check your schedule as it's being built.

Verify that your schedule is correct and print a copy for later use.

Option 2:
Use any of the search criteria to find a course you are interested in, then click "Add".

Click on "View my schedule" to check your schedule as it's being built.

Verify that your schedule is correct and print a copy for later use.
